Idaho S 1359 (2018) — APPROPRIATIONS COMMUNITY COLLEGES Appropriates $46,926,600 to the State Board of Education for Community Colleges for fiscal year 2019; and exempts the appropriation from object and program transfer limitations.

Timeline

The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.

  • 2018-03-13 Introduced; read first time; referred to JR for Printing introduction
  • 2018-03-14 Reported Printed; referred to Finance
  • 2018-03-14 Reported out of Committee with Do Pass Recommendation; Filed for second reading committee-passage-favorable
  • 2018-03-15 Read second time; filed for Third Reading
  • 2018-03-15 Rules Suspended (2/3 Vote - Read in full as required) PASSED - 33-1-1AYES Agenbroad, Anthon, Bair, Bayer, Brackett, Buckner-Webb, Crabtree, Den Hartog, Foreman, Guthrie, Hagedorn, Harris, Heider, Hill, Johnson, Jordan, Keough, Lakey, Lee, Lodge, Martin, Mortimer, Nonini, Patrick, Potts, Rice, Siddoway, Souza, Stennett, Thayn, Vick, Ward-Engelking, WinderNAYS BurgoyneAbsent and excused NyeFloor Sponsor - MortimerTitle apvd - to House reading-3, passage
  • 2018-03-16 Received from the Senate, Filed for First Reading
  • 2018-03-16 Read First Time, Filed for Second Reading
  • 2018-03-19 Read second time; Filed for Third Reading
  • 2018-03-20 Read Third Time in Full PASSED - 66-2-2AYES Amador, Anderson, Anderst, Armstrong, Barbieri, Bell, Blanksma, Boyle, Burtenshaw, Chaney, Chew, Clow, Collins, Crane, Dayley, DeMordaunt, Dixon, Ehardt, Erpelding, Gannon(17), Gannon(5), Gestrin, Giddings, Hanks, Harris, Hartgen, Holtzclaw, Kauffman, Kerby, King, Kingsley, Kloc(Tway), Loertscher, Luker, Malek, Manwaring, McCrostie, McDonald, Mendive, Miller, Monks, Moyle, Nate, Packer, Palmer, Perry, Raybould, Redman, Rubel, Scott, Shepherd, Smith, Stevenson, Syme, Thompson, Toone, Troy, VanOrden, Vander Woude, Wagoner, Wintrow, Wood, Youngblood, Zito, Zollinger, Mr. SpeakerNAYS Cheatham, MoonAbsent Gibbs, HormanFloor Sponsor - MillerTitle apvd - to Senate reading-3, passage
  • 2018-03-20 Returned From House Passed; referred to enrolling
  • 2018-03-21 Reported enrolled; signed by President; to House for signature of Speaker
  • 2018-03-21 Received from Senate; Signed by Speaker; Returned to Senate
  • 2018-03-22 Reported signed by the Speaker & ordered delivered to Governor
  • 2018-03-22 Reported delivered to Governor at 10:45 a.m. on 03/22/18
  • 2018-03-26 Signed by Governor on 03/26/18 Session Law Chapter 292 Effective: 07/01/2018 executive-signature
